Field Hockey Celebrates Seniors with 4-1 Win Over Bridgewater

LEXINGTON, Va. - The Washington and Lee University field hockey celebrated the program's eight seniors with an ODAC victory over Bridgewater College 4-1 on Saturday afternoon. 

The Generals (4-4, 1-0 ODAC) used a pair of goals in the first stanza to fly past the Eagles (2-5, 0-1) in the first league matchup of the year.

Honored before the contest were seniors Abby Long, Emma Gatrell, Allison Pitts, Claire Richey, Paige Mammorella, Jenny Lerner, Ally Hoffmann and Shelby Miller. The eight seniors played the full first quarter to put the Blue and White ahead with a 2-0 advantage before the offense scored the third goal in the second and final tally in the third stanza. 
 

HOW IT HAPPENED

  • The Generals needed just two minutes and 13 seconds to strike first. The Generals were awarded a free hit outside the circle; Emma Gatrell played the ball back to Ally Hoffman who found Zoe Dolfis at the top of the scoring area. Dolfis dribbled through three defenders and fired a shot inside. The ball went in the net untouched for the first tally of the day. 
  • Dolfis created an opportunity to attack on the right side of the goal; her shot had a limited angle and was stopped by Bridgewater's keeper. Allison Pitts then collected the free ball and buried it past the goal line. 
  • A pair of seniors connected for the Generals' third goal via a penalty corner. Kate Ruffin inserted the ball to Emma Gatrell who sent a hard shot inside the circle. A Paige Mamorella tip put the ball high out of the keepers' reach for another W&L tally. 
  • Betty Boatwright registered the final Blue and White goal of the game in the third quarter. Boatwright dribbled parallel to the endline and snuck her shot past the BC keeper.
  • The Bridgwater tally came off Meredyth Rankin penalty corner insert to Bekah Mercer and brought the score to 4-1.  
 

BY THE NUMBERS

  •  W&L outshot BC 15-5.
  • The two teams split eight penalty corner attempts
  • Abby Long and Julia McDonald split time in the cage for W&L as did Ashley Nau and Madalyn Miller for BC.
  • First-year Dolfis took a game-high four shots and scored for the second game in a row.
  • Boatwright tallied three shots, and Miller took two.
